Career Includes
Coproducer, Capital Close-Up (1959; radio), The Kremlin (1963), Museum Without Walls (1963), The Louvre: A Golden Prison (1964); Producer, The White House and the Medal of Honor (1962), Who Shall Live? (1965), Mary Martin: Hello Dolly! ’Round the World (1966), Bravo Picasso! (1967), Khrushchev in Exile: His Opinions and Revelations (1967), An Exclusive Conversation with Dr. Christiaan Barnard (1967), Dr. Barnard’s Heart Transplant Operations (1968), American Rainbow: Christopher Discovers America (1969), Cry Help! (1970), Trip to Nowhere (1970), Scotland Yard: The Golden Thread (1971), Pain!: Where Does It Hurt Most? (1972), What Price Health? (1972), China and the Forbidden City (1973), The Pursuit of Youth (1974), The Russian Connection: Armand Hammer (1974), A Shooting Gallery Called America (1975), Barbara Walters Visits the Royal Lovers (1975), The Barbara Walters Special (1976), Family Reunion (1981), The Incas Remembered (1984), Sophisticated Ladies Around the World (1990–91)
Education
Cornell University, BS, 1938; Columbia University, MS, 1941
Born
1919
New York, New York
